Mishka Florentine's been having a bad week. He's got an eviction notice on his apartment, his friend Veronica Blast won't give him the time of day, his new co-worker's giving him the creeps, and he even narrowly avoided being killed by a bloody stranger. When he finds a shack in the woods that seems to put him back in time by three days, he thinks he can turn all his luck around.

...But things aren't always that simple when you're playing with time.

* Characters:

Image
Mishka Florentine: our down-on-his-luck hero. Don't let that smile fool you! He doesn't always think things through. Mostly good-natured. Afraid of the police for...reasons.

Image
Veronica Blast: Mishka's science-loving friend who is tired of his excuses. The eviction notice was the last straw for her.
